Halloween festivities are in full swing at Texas’ favorite sports bar and wing restaurant and Pluckers Wing Bar is celebrating by hosting Halloween-themed events: Wednesday night Live Team Trivia on 10/30 and Thursday night Pluck Hunt on 10/31 at all locations. Guests get bonus points if they come dressed in Halloween costumes. (Pluckers, 2019)

Every Wednesday, Pluckers hosts Live Team Trivia starting at 7:30p.m. and the winning team will receive a Pluckers gift card. Round up your team for an evening featuring 10 questions in each round: sports, nerd, movie lines, movie quotes, name that tune, random and more. During Wednesday’s Live Team Trivia, guests will also be able to enjoy specials such as $6.75 34 oz. Mother Pluckers Mugs of Miller Lite and other specials.

Every Thursday, Pluckers hosts Pluck Hunt starting at 9p.m., where guests can participate in a scavenger-hunt style game in their seat. The host will ask teams to complete fun challenges and search for objects on their phones. The top two scoring teams and one randomly chosen team get to roll the giant dice for gift card prizes.

Highest Roll = $100 gift card
2nd Highest Roll = $50 gift card
Random Participating Team = $25 gift card

This year’s HalloWine Run, sponsored by HEB and Gold’s Gym, is set for Saturday October 26. It will benefit Culinaria and will take place at The Shops at La Cantera. Guys, ghouls, little monsters and furry friends set the pace at the third annual HalloWine Run. This four-mile fun run through The Shops at La Cantera will be filled with more treats than tricks and the finish line reception will feature an array of bites from some of San Antonio’s best chefs, along with adult beverages to get your blood pumping. All levels of runners are welcome and encouraged to participate, including four-legged furry beasts. Even mini-monsters 11 years old and younger can enjoy a wicked awesome Tot Trot just for them. There will be awards for the fastest finishers and best costumes. (Culinaria, 2019)

HalloWine run registration is available online. From August 27 through October 8 the cost is $35; from October 9 through 20, $40 and October 26 through Race Day (if space allows) $45. Tot Trot: Trot only, $10; Trot Plus T-shirt, $20 (must register by October 13 to receive T-shirt). Pre-race festivities begin at 7a.m. with the race beginning at 8a.m.

Spectator Pass: Those who want to enjoy the food and festivities following the race may purchase Spectator Passes for $20 (ages 5+). Spectator Passes will be available for purchase at Packet Pickup with a valid driver’s license; on race day before the race at the Culinaria booth and at the race registration site. Passes must be picked up at Packet Pickup or on Race Day at the Culinaria booth. Individuals who do not have proof of purchase or an I.D. will not be able to collect their badges and will not be served at the reception.
